Jakarta (ANTARA) - The government has built a solid technological infrastructure to support the provision of services to around 14 million beneficiaries of the Pre-Employment Card (Kartu PraKerja) program.

"In the last two years, we have successfully built a solid technology architecture; running high-scale operations to serve more than 14 million pre-employment card beneficiaries," director of technology for the pre-employment card program implementation management, Samsu Sempena, said here on Monday.

A strong technological infrastructure is needed to provide efficient public services to the community, including in the Pre-Employment Card execution, he added.

Speaking at the 2022 Alibaba Cloud Summit in Phuket, Thailand, on September 22, he explained the use of Cloud Native strategies with container technology called Kubernetes (K8s).

He said that the Cloud Native can support efficiency in workload assembling in the Pre-Employment Card program’s implementation.

Sempena also underlined the importance of consistency in utilizing technology in the program that can offer benefits to the labor force.

"This high volume of traffic must be supported by strong technology since this traffic (of beneficiaries) usually increases up to five times every period of a new (program) batch opening," he added.

He said that the Kartu PraKerja program's management has developed the utilization of Cloud Native strategies with various automation and threat detection features to improve security.

The Pre-Employment Card Program aims to enhance professional and entrepreneurship skills by providing fee assistance for job seekers to attend training and offering incentives for business capital.

Launched in 2020, the program also targets workers affected by layoffs, workers who seek to improve their competencies, and even micro and small business actors.

The government is implementing the inclusive program to increase manpower productivity and competitiveness and support the development of entrepreneurship.
